Essential Auto Repair Services You Need to Know

Auto repair services include numerous vital repair and maintenance procedures that confirm vehicles operate efficiently and safely. Some of the most frequently requested services include oil changes, which maintain proper engine lubrication and smooth operation. Tire rotations and alignments secure ideal contact with the road, improving safety and maximizing tire lifespan. Brake examinations and replacements are critical for effective braking performance, while battery inspections help avoid sudden breakdowns. In addition, radiator repairs and coolant flushes help manage the engine's heat levels, avoiding engine overheating.

Routine inspections and diagnostics identify underlying issues before they escalate, while transmission services promote smooth gear shifts. Replacing headlights and taillights improves visibility and road safety. Furthermore, air conditioning servicing maintains a comfortable environment for drivers in hot weather. Understanding these common auto repair services allows vehicle owners to maintain their cars effectively, promoting reliability and longevity.

Signs Your Vehicle Needs Immediate Attention

Spotting the warning signs that an automobile demands prompt attention helps stop small problems from turning into expensive fixes. Strange noises, including grinding, squealing, or knocking, often indicate mechanical problems that need prompt evaluation. Moreover, alert lights on the instrument panel, specifically those connected to the engine or brake components, ought not to be dismissed; they indicate significant concerns demanding prompt evaluation.

Additional indicators involve fluid leaks beneath the vehicle, which may suggest a fault with the cooling system, brakes, or transmission. A burning smell can suggest overheating or electrical issues, while steering difficulties or strange vibrations can point to problems with the suspension or alignment. Additionally, if the braking feels unresponsive or the vehicle veers to one side during braking, immediate attention is essential for safety. Identifying these warning signs early enables prompt repairs, guaranteeing the car stays safe and dependable while driving.

Effective Methods to Keep Your Car Running Well

Preserving a car in perfect condition is vital for securing its performance and longevity. Regular oil changes are essential, as fresh oil minimizes engine wear and enhances performance. Tire maintenance, including regular rotation and correct inflation, improves fuel efficiency and prolongs tire lifespan. Keeping the air filter clean guarantees peak engine performance, while inspecting fluid levels—such as coolant, brake, and transmission fluids—avoids overheating and mechanical breakdowns.

Furthermore, a regular review of the battery, brakes, and belts can prevent unexpected mechanical failures. Drivers should also pay attention to strange noises and warning lights, as these typically point to deeper mechanical issues. Consistently washing and waxing the vehicle defends the exterior from deterioration and rust. To conclude, booking routine professional maintenance visits helps ensure that potential concerns are handled before they worsen. By implementing these basic habits, motorists can extend the life of their vehicle and enjoy a smoother ride.
